Spiced Beef Empanadas With Lime Sour Cream
Total Time: 1 hr
Preparation Time: 35 mins
Cook Time: 25 mins
Ingredients
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 small onion, chopped
- 1/2 lb ground beef (80 to 85 percent lean)
- 1/3 cup golden raisin
- 2 tablespoons ketchup
- 1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on
- kosher salt and black pepper
- 2 store-bought refrigerated rolled pie crusts
- 1 large egg, beaten
- 1/2 cup sour cream
- 1/4 teaspoon lime zest
Recipe
- 1 heat oven to 375º f. heat the oil in a large skillet over medium heat. add the onion and cook, stirring occasionally, until soft, 5 to 6 minutes. add the beef and cook, breaking it up with a spoon, until no longer pink, 3 to 4 minutes. stir in the raisins, ketchup, cinnamon, ½ teaspoon salt, and ¼ teaspoon pepper.
- 2 using a 2½-inch round cookie cutter, cut out circles from the piecrusts. divide the beef mixture among the circles, brush the edges with water, fold in half, and press with a fork to seal. transfer to a baking sheet and brush with the egg. bake until golden, 20 to 25 minutes.
- 3 put the sour cream in a small bowl and sprinkle with the lime zest. serve with the empanadas.
